Why we should always trust God There will be times of difficulty in life that will put our trust and faith in God to the test. The book of Exodus looks at the children of Israel's failure to trust God when He led them into the wilderness. The children of Israel had witnessed God's amazing deliverance from Egypt.  They'd seen God's tremendous plagues and the Red Sea dividing.  They had seen the entire Egyptian army drown in the Red Sea while pursuing the Israelites.  They were eyewitnesses to God's mighty hand.  God had freed them from Egypt and was now leading them into a desert without water.  You'd think they'd trust Him after witnessing His power and unwavering loyalty in releasing them from captivity. But no!  Instead of trusting their mighty father, the Israelites grumbled and sighed.  The following is a description of what happened while they were in the wilderness at a place called Rephidim, where there was no water. GOSSIP Gossip is one of those things that we can easily justify, especially when we have been hurt, and sometimes it is just out of our hidden hatred and malice for others. Gossip can take many forms, including venting, sharing opinions, seeking advice, and feigning concern. A gossip spreads confidential information around. They are untrustworthy. The Bible is unequivocal about the dangers of not having control over your mouth and what you say. The words we use have tremendous power to both build up and tear down. Gossip is poisonous.  There are two fundamental truths about gossip: Those that gossip to you will also gossip about you. And being the recipient of gossip makes you part of the problem.  Malicious talk or gossip is mentioned in the Bible, alongside sins such as murder and envy. What is the world's definition of success in life? We go through life being told that in order to be considered a success in life, we are to work hard for a living and accumulate the comforts of life as well as achieve recognition. So we end up desiring material possessions of many types, including larger homes, better vehicles, pricey clothing and more as an indication of our success. When we get these things, we definitely experience a brief period of excitement, happiness and satisfaction, but this is soon followed by a sense of emptiness and discontentment with life.   There is a diminishing enjoyment in material things that sets us back onto the pursuit of new material things that can replace the old ones and hopefully give us joy. But the pattern is the same, we soon find ourselves feeling empty and unsatisfied with the new things.
